eBay Inc. will enter the Web advertising market with eBay AdContext, a move that catapults the Web auction powerhouse into direct competition with online ad kingpin Google Inc.

Sellers on eBay will use AdContext to run contextual ads and promote auctions on linked Web sites. The system works similar to Google AdSense, which recognizes keywords on Web pages and serves up ads linking to sites with relevant content.
